标题:求助:动画模拟光的双孔衍射
只看楼主
shzhx
Rank: 1
等 级:新手上路
帖 子:2
专家分:0
注 册:2006-5-26
 问题点数:0 回复次数:2 
求助:动画模拟光的双孔衍射
小妹是物理专业学生,老师要求用动画模拟光的双孔衍射图样(衍射加干涉),孔径可变,其他固定,无奈Matlab没怎么学,特来求助各位大侠.干涉光强分布为

B = 4*cos(pi*d*x/LD).^2; L为波长.d为孔距,D为孔屏距.

衍射用 r=sqrt(X.^2+Y.^2);R=10*sin(r);B=abs(sinc(R));   哪位大侠肯帮助,感激不尽.谢谢.
搜索更多相关主题的帖子: 动画 衍射 物理 模拟 
2006-05-29 16:04
Genial
Rank: 3Rank: 3
等 级:新手上路
威 望:6
帖 子:175
专家分:0
注 册:2006-3-31
得分:0 
你表达式都很清楚,编程应该不难,看看基础的matlab编程应该就可以实现。
但我对这个双孔衍射不怎么记得了......
2006-05-30 08:05
shzhx
Rank: 1
等 级:新手上路
帖 子:2
专家分:0
注 册:2006-5-26
得分:0 

可惜等我看完书,已经过了交差的日期了,顺便说说,老师要求是5*5的25个圆孔,孔径可变.各位帮忙啊,不能见死不救啊.

2006-05-30 17:03



参与讨论请移步原网站贴子:https://bbs.bccn.net/thread-68281-1-1.html




关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 0.466387 second(s), 8 queries.
Copyright©2004-2024, BCCN.NET, All Rights Reserved